Wet Room Installation in Palm Coast, FL
Wet room installation services involve creating a fully waterproofed bathroom area where the shower and bathing space are integrated into a single level surface. This type of renovation is popular for modern, accessible bathrooms, as it provides a sleek, open-plan look and reduces the risk of water damage. Projects can range from converting an existing bathroom into a wet room to installing a new, custom-designed space that enhances both functionality and style. Wet Room Installation Questions
What is a wet room? A wet room is a waterproofed bathroom area with an open shower space, allowing water to drain directly on the floor without a separate shower tray.
Are wet rooms suitable for small bathrooms? Yes, wet rooms can optimize space and create a modern, accessible shower area in smaller bathroom layouts.
What materials are used for wet room installations? Waterproof membranes, non-slip floor tiles, and sealed wall finishes are commonly used to ensure durability and safety.
Can a wet room be installed in existing bathrooms? Yes, wet rooms can often be added to existing bathrooms with proper waterproofing and drainage adjustments.
